Taxonomic Classification

Rank lizard crystalwort Noctule
Kingdom Plantae (Plants)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Marchantiophyta (liverwort)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Marchantiopsida (Marchantiopsida)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Marchantiales (Marchantiales) Chiroptera (Bats)
Family Ricciaceae Vespertilionidae
Genus Riccia Nyctalus
Species Riccia bifurca Nyctalus noctula
